2021 was a monumental turning point for Bollywood. Faced with global theater closures, the Hindi film industry shifted heavily toward Direct-to-Digital streaming platforms and experimented with deeply impactful, content-driven storytelling. The results were arguably much , producing cinema that prioritized rich scripts, phenomenal acting, and gritty realism over standard box-office formulas.
For decades, mainstream Hindi cinema relied heavily on the "masala" formula: a mix of action, romance, comedy, and large-scale song numbers. While entertaining, this formula often sidelined realism and complex character development. In 2021, the lack of traditional theatrical releases forced a change. Filmmakers realized that home viewers demanded engaging plots, leading to a surge in grounded, thought-provoking content. The year 2021 was a transitional period for the film industry. The COVID-19 pandemic continued to disrupt release schedules, and many big-budget films were postponed. However, this crisis led to an explosion of content on Over-the-Top (OTT) platforms like Netflix, Amazon Prime Video, Disney+ Hotstar, and Zee5. Without the pressure of massive box office collections, filmmakers took risks. This resulted in some of the most realistic, emotional, and thought-provoking stories in recent memory, focusing less on star power and more on powerful narratives.
